    Ok, this might be a newbie question but here goes (and no, I didn't find an answer to it elsewhere).

    I got another Storm yesterday and I used device switch to change the information from my Bold (Rogers) to my Storm (Telus). Well, as luck should have it (sarcasm), the rogers.blackberry.net inbox came along with the device switch.

    HOW in God's name do I get this darn inbox off the Storm?!

    Go into your Options>Advanced Options>Service Books, and try deleting the service books for that account.

    just deleting the service book is a temporary fix. It will come back if you have to re-send service books down the road. You will need to log in to the BIS site and delete the email account from there. Here is the link for Rogers https://bis.na.blackberry.com/html?brand=rogers

    Temporary fix if the account is associated with the devices PIN in Roger's BIS. If she is still using the account on her Bold, she won't want to delete it from the BIS. If the account isn't associated with the PIN on her Storm, deleting the service books will take care of it.

    change your password on the email account (for example: gmail) so BIS won't be able to access anymore. That way the buyer won't get your messages anymore and you can try to resolve it still if you wish without worry
